Mornington Racecourse is set amongst 68 hectares of rolling lawns and cypress trees, and affords racegoers views of the nearby Moorooduc Plains. The grandstand and tight turning track create a natural amphitheatre on raceday, with Mornington – which is operated by the Melbourne Racing Club – hosting 20 meetings per year. KEY EVENTS

The Listed Mornington Cup, run over 2400m under weight-for-age conditions in March, is a ballot exempt race for the $5m Caulfield Cup. Previous winners include Kings Will Dream (2018), who brought up his fifth straight victory in the Mornington Cup and went on to start favourite in the Caulfield  Cup, but could only manage sixth after a luckless run. Chris Waller’s progressiver stayer Crystal Pegasus earned a ticket to the 2022 Caulfield Cup after his Mornington Cup win under Craig Williams. The Listed Hareeba Stakes, named in honour of the champion sprinter who won six Black Type races, is run over 1200m on the same day.                    

TRACK PROFILE

With a circumference of 1800m and a short home straight measuring just 210m, Mornington is one of Victoria’s smaller racetracks. There is a minor incline in the home straight, but given its shallow gradient it doesn’t have a major impact on races. The tight track and short home straight invariably favour on-pace runners, particularly in sprint and middle distance races. With back markers usually struggling to make up ground, it pays to draw inside and be up on the speed. HISTORY

In 1899, the Mornington Racing Club was formed and the first race meeting was held at Mornington in 1911. The first ever Mornington Cup was run over 1700m in 1921, with a prize fund of £80 and a trophy valued at £75. By 1948, the prize purse had increased to £1000. In 2010, the Melbourne racing Club assumed control of Mornington Racecourse.
